Researchers Nadine Moeller and Robert Ritner from the Oriental Institute at the University of Chicago翻譯社 believe the answer is yes. In their study翻譯社 which appears in the spring issue of the Journal of Near Eastern Studies翻譯社 the researchers explain that if the stela describe the aftermath of the Thera catastrophe, the correct dating of the stela and therefore Ahmose's reign, would be 30 to 50 years earlier than currently believed, a finding that could change scholars' understanding of a critical juncture in human history as Bronze Age empires realigned.

 

 

 

The Tempest Stela is a 6-foot-tall calcite block found in the 3rd Pylon of the temple of Karnak in Thebes翻譯社 modern Luxor. In a new translation of the 40-line inscription翻譯社 scholars affirm previous beliefs that its description of unusual weather patterns are consistent with the massive volcano eruption of Thera (Santorini). The implications could cause a revision in chronology翻譯社 particularly in relation to the reign of the pharaoh Ahmose翻譯社 the first pharaoh of the 18th Dynasty.

The stela describes rain翻譯社 darkness and 'the sky being in storm without cessation翻譯社 louder than the cries of the masses.' The great storm is described as destroying tombs翻譯社 temples and pyramids in the Theban region and the work of restoration ordered by the king. The passages also describe bodies floating down the Nile like "skiffs of papyrus." However, not everyone agrees with the conclusion of the study authors. Marina Baldi, a scientist in climatology and meteorology at the Institute of Biometeorology of the National Research Council in Italy翻譯社 analysed the information on the stela along with her colleagues and compared it to known weather patterns in Egypt. She believes the description could relate to the ‘Red Sea Trough’ weather pattern which, when disrupted, brings severe weather翻譯社 heavy rain翻譯社 and flash flooding. Other scholars翻譯社 such as Egyptologist Ian Shaw believes the stela is propaganda put out by the pharaoh to rationalise a man-made disaster.
